Myeloproliferative neoplasms (MPN) are rare disorders in young patients, and because of this, standardized treatment recommendations are not available. Pediatric patients are more frequently treated with hydroxyurea than interferon, yet there are no data suggesting this is the best practice. Current treatment guidelines for adults suggest using interferon as upfront therapy in young patients. We reviewed the cases of 13 young patients with polycythemia vera or essential thrombocythemia, who were treated with interferon. Extreme thrombocytosis was well controlled and the medication was tolerated by many. Our work shows the need for prospective studies evaluating interferon in our youngest patients with MPN.

BACKGROUND: Overall survival of adolescents with relapsed T-cell lymphoblastic lymphoma (T-LL) remains poor with limited options for salvage therapy. The BCL-2 inhibitor venetoclax combined with hypomethylating agents like decitabine, has shown favorable responses in elderly patients with acute myeloid leukemia. OBSERVATION: We present the case of a 19-year-old adolescent with stage III relapsed and refractory T-LL who did not respond to 3 lines of salvage therapy. The patient was treated with venetoclax and decitabine and achieved a dramatic response. CONCLUSION: This case highlights the potential clinical activity of venetoclax and decitabine in relapsed T-LL.

Neurofibromatosis Type 1 (NF1) is a genetic disorder with an incidence of 1 in 2600 to 3000 individuals. It is a clinical diagnosis characterized by café-au-lait macules, neurofibromas, and axillary and/or groin freckling. Because of genetic mutations in the NF1 gene affecting the Ras/mitogen-activated protein kinase pathway, there is also risk of associated soft tissue sarcomas and hematologic malignancies. However, reports of classic Hodgkin lymphoma in patients with NF1 are sparse. We report an adolescent with NF1 who developed classic Hodgkin lymphoma. Although there is an unclear association between mutations in the NF1 gene and classic Hodgkin lymphoma, further studies are warranted.

For several decades, few substantial therapeutic advances have been made for patients with acute myeloid leukaemia. However, since 2017 unprecedented growth has been seen in the number of drugs available for the treatment of acute myeloid leukaemia, with several new drugs receiving regulatory approval. In addition to advancing our therapeutic armamentarium, an increased understanding of the biology and genomic architecture of acute myeloid leukaemia has led to refined risk assessment of this disease, with consensus risk stratification guidelines now incorporating a growing number of recurrent molecular aberrations that aid in the selection of risk-adapted management strategies. Despite this promising recent progress, the outcomes of patients with acute myeloid leukaemia remain unsatisfactory, with more than half of patients ultimately dying from their disease. Enrolment of patients into clinical trials that evaluate novel drugs and rational combination therapies is imperative to continuing this progress and further improving the outcomes of patients with acute myeloid leukaemia.

Early T-cell precursor (ETP) acute lymphoblastic leukemia/lymphoma (ALL/LBL) is a recently recognized high-risk T lymphoblastic leukemia/lymphoma (T-ALL/LBL) subgroup. The optimal therapeutic approaches to adult patients with ETP-ALL/LBL are poorly characterized. In this study, we compared the outcomes of adults with ETP-ALL/LBL who received treatment on frontline regimens with those of patients with other T-ALL/LBL immunophenotypic subtypes. Patients with newly diagnosed T-ALL/LBL who received frontline chemotherapy between the years 2000 and 2014 at The University of Texas MD Anderson Cancer Center were identified and immunophenotypically categorized into early, thymic, and mature per the World Health Organization (WHO) classification using CD1a and surface CD3 status. Patients with ETP-ALL/LBL were identified on the basis of the following immunophenotypes: CD1a(-), CD8(-), CD5(-)(dim), and positivity for 1 or more stem cell or myeloid antigens. A total of 111 patients with T-ALL/LBL (68% T-ALL; 32% T-LBL) with adequate immunophenotype data were identified. The median age was 30 years (range, 13-79). There was no difference in the outcomes of patients based on the WHO subtypes. Nineteen patients (17%) had ETP-ALL/LBL. The complete remission rate /complete remission with incomplete platelet recovery rate in patients with ETP-ALL/LBL was significantly lower than that of non-ETP-ALL/LBL patients (73% vs 91%;P= .03). The median overall survival for patients with ETP-ALL/LBL was 20 months vs not reached for the non-ETP-ALL/LBL patients (P= .008). ETP-ALL/LBL represents a high-risk disease subtype of adult ALL. Novel treatment strategies are needed to improve treatment outcomes in this T-ALL/LBL subset.

PURPOSE: Nuclear medicine studies have previously been utilized to assess for blockage of cerebrospinal fluid (CSF) flow prior to intraventricular chemotherapy infusions. To assess CSF flow without nuclear medicine studies, we obtained cine phase-contrast MRI sequences that assess CSF flow from the fourth ventricle down to the sacrum. METHODS: In three clinical trials, 18 patients with recurrent malignant posterior fossa tumors underwent implantation of a ventricular access device (VAD) into the fourth ventricle, either with or without simultaneous tumor resection. Prior to infusing therapeutic agents into the VAD, cine MRI phase-contrast CSF flow sequences of the brain and total spine were performed. Velocity encoding (VENC) of 5 and 10 cm/s was used to confirm CSF flow from the fourth ventricular outlets to the cervical, thoracic, and lumbar spine. Qualitative CSF flow was characterized by neuroradiologists as present or absent. RESULTS: All 18 patients demonstrated CSF flow from the outlets of the fourth ventricle down to the sacrum with no evidence of obstruction. One of these patients, after disease progression, subsequently showed obstruction of CSF flow. No patient required a nuclear medicine study to assess CSF flow prior to initiation of infusions. Fourteen patients have received infusions to date, and none has had neurological toxicity. CONCLUSIONS: CSF flow including the fourth ventricle and the total spine can be assessed noninvasively with phase-contrast MRI sequences. Advantages over nuclear medicine studies include avoiding both an invasive procedure and radiation exposure.

Acute lymphoblastic leukemia (ALL) in the adolescent and young adult (AYA) population is a difficult clinical problem. The AYA population, generally regarded as patients aged 15 to 39 years, currently draws a good deal of attention, particularly in the area of therapy selection. The current trend is to treat this group of patients with leukemia regimens based on pediatric protocols, and results comparing pediatric approaches versus adult approaches to treatment are maturing. Results are pending from a large US trial in which pediatric-based treatment is given to AYA patients with ALL. In tandem with these new clinical trials, researchers have reported disease features in the AYA group that may explain some of the differences in response to treatment observed in the AYA population compared with the pediatric population. In addition, unique social factors in this age group add to the complexity of ALL therapy in the AYA population. AYA patients are developing independence and separating from their parents. They tend to be noncompliant. Young adults suffer from a lack of health care insurance and poor access to clinical trials, and have specific concerns regarding toxicities, in particular fertility. BACKGROUND: Malignancy-associated hemophagocytic lymphohistiocytosis (HLH) in adults is a highly lethal disorder. Knowledge gaps have resulted in under diagnosis or delayed diagnosis. METHODS: The University of Texas MD Anderson Cancer Center pathology database (1991-2014) was retrospectively interrogated for the keywords "hemophagocytosis" and/or "lymphohistiocytosis." Seventy-seven adult patients were identified. All had an underlying malignancy. Sixteen patients who had insufficient documentation were excluded. RESULTS: The majority of patients who had pathologic evidence of hemophagocytosis/lymphohistiocytosis had an incomplete workup to confirm or refute HLH using the 2004 HLH criteria (HLH-2004; n = 8 variables), which is a common problem in adult HLH. Only 13 of 61 patients (21%) met the HLH-2004 diagnostic criteria based on available retrospective data. To identify potentially missed cases of HLH, the published literature was reviewed, and selected additional variables known to be associated with adult HLH were selected, resulting in extended diagnostic criteria of 18 variables. Thirty-five patients met the extended criteria, and 33 had follow-up data available. The median overall survival of the 13 patients who met both the extended criteria and the HLH-2004 criteria was similar to that of the 20 patients who met the extended criteria but NOT the HLH-2004 criteria (1.43 vs 1.76 months, respectively; P = .34) indicating a similar underlying, aggressive, systemic process. Twenty-six patients did not meet either criteria, and 17 had follow-up data available. The median overall survival of the 17 patients who had pathologic hemophagocytosis or lymphohistiocytosis but met neither criteria was significantly superior to the survival of those who met both the extended criteria and the HLH-2004 criteria and those who met the extended criteria but not the HLH-2004 criteria (17.27 vs 1.43 vs 1.76, respectively; P = .002). CONCLUSIONS: The addition of diagnostic laboratory variables that are more easily and rapidly available in smaller institutions and primary care settings than the HLH-2004 variables may be a good surrogate to raise early suspicion of malignancy-associated HLH. Several studies reported improved outcomes of adolescents and young adults (AYA) with acute lymphoblastic leukemia (ALL) treated with pediatric-based ALL regimens. This prompted the prospective investigation of a pediatric Augmented Berlin-Frankfurt-Münster (ABFM) regimen, and its comparison with hyper-fractionated cyclophosphamide, vincristine, Adriamycin, and dexamethasone (hyper-CVAD) in AYA patients. One hundred and six AYA patients (median age 22 years) with Philadelphia chromosome- (Ph) negative ALL received ABFM from October 2006 through March 2014. Their outcome was compared to 102 AYA patients (median age 27 years), treated with hyper-CVAD at our institution. The complete remission (CR) rate was 93% with ABFM and 98% with hyper-CVAD. The 5-year complete remission duration (CRD) were 53 and 55%, respectively (P = 0.98). The 5-year overall survival (OS) rates were 60 and 60%, respectively. The MRD status on Day 29 and Day 84 of therapy was predictive of long-term outcomes on both ABFM and hyper-CVAD. Severe regimen toxicities with ABFM included hepatotoxicity in 41%, pancreatitis in 11%, osteonecrosis in 9%, and thrombosis in 19%. Myelosuppression-associated complications were most significant with hyper-CVAD. In summary, ABFM and hyper-CVAD resulted in similar efficacy outcomes, but were associated with different toxicity profiles, asparaginase-related with ABFM and myelosuppression-related with hyper-CVAD. BACKGROUND: The long-term efficacy of a combination of chemotherapy and dasatinib in patients with Philadelphia chromosome-positive (Ph+) acute lymphoblastic leukemia (ALL) is not well established. METHODS: Patients received dasatinib with 8 cycles of alternating hyperfractionated cyclophosphamide, vincristine, doxorubicin, and dexamethasone and high-dose cytarabine and methotrexate. Patients in complete remission (CR) continued maintenance dasatinib, vincristine, and prednisone for 2 years, which was followed by dasatinib indefinitely. Patients eligible for allogeneic stem cell transplantation (SCT) received it during their first CR. RESULTS: Seventy-two patients with a median age of 55 years (range, 21-80 years) were treated; 69 (96%) achieved CR. Among them, 57 (83%) achieved cytogenetic CR after 1 cycle, and 64 (93%) achieved a major molecular response at a median of 4 weeks (range, 2-38 weeks). Sixty-five patients (94%) were negative for minimal residual disease assessed by flow cytometry at a median of 3 weeks (range, 2-37 weeks). Dasatinib-related grade 3 and 4 adverse events included bleeding, pleural/pericardial effusions, and elevated transaminases. With a median follow-up of 67 months (range, 33-97 months), 33 patients (46%) were alive, and 30 (43%) were in CR; 12 underwent allogeneic SCT. Thirty-nine patients died (3 at induction, 19 after relapse, 7 after SCT performed during first CR, and 10 during CR). The median disease-free survival and overall survival were 31 (range, 0.3-97 months) and 47 months (range, 0.2-97 months), respectively. Seven relapsed patients had BCR-ABL kinase domain mutations, including 4 with T315I. CONCLUSIONS: A combination of chemotherapy with dasatinib is effective in achieving long-term remission for patients with newly diagnosed Ph + ALL.

We have previously reported on the efficacy and tolerability of hyper-CVAD regimen (cyclophosphamide, vincristine, Adriamycin, and dexamethasone) and imatinib followed by imatinib-based consolidation/maintenance therapy in 20 patients with newly diagnosed Philadelphia-positive acute lymphoblastic leukemia. Here, we present the 13-year follow up of our study. Fifty-four patients with newly diagnosed Philadelphia-positive acute lymphoblastic leukemia were enrolled: 39 (72%) with de novo disease, 6 (11%) whose disease was primary refractory after induction (without a tyrosine kinase inhibitor), and 9 (17%) in complete remission after one course of induction therapy (without tyrosine kinase inhibitor). Forty-two (93%) of the 45 patients treated for active disease achieved complete remission, one achieved complete remission with incomplete recovery of platelets, one achieved partial remission and one died during induction. Nineteen (35%) patients are alive and 18 are in complete remission. The 5-year overall survival rate for all patients was 43%. Significant negative predictors of overall survival were age over 60 years, p190 molecular transcript, and active disease at enrollment. Sixteen (30%) patients underwent allogeneic stem cell transplantation. Median overall survival was not significantly greater for patients who underwent transplant. Patients with residual molecular disease at three months had improved complete remission duration with transplant. The median time to hematologic recovery and severe toxicities with combination were not significantly different from those observed with conventional chemotherapy. Only one patient discontinued therapy due to toxicity. HyperCVAD chemotherapy and imatinib is an effective regimen for Philadelphia-positive acute lymphoblastic leukemia. Transplant may not be indicated in all patients with Philadelphia-positive acute lymphoblastic leukemia. (clinicaltrials.gov identifier: NCT00038610).

We hypothesize that chemotherapy can be safely administered directly into the fourth ventricle to treat recurrent malignant brain tumors in children. For the first time in humans, methotrexate was infused into the fourth ventricle in children with recurrent, malignant brain tumors. A catheter was surgically placed into the fourth ventricle and attached to a ventricular access device. Cerebrospinal fluid (CSF) flow was confirmed by CINE MRI postoperatively. Each cycle consisted of 4 consecutive daily methotrexate infusions (2 milligrams). Disease response was monitored with serial MRI scans and CSF cytologic analysis. Trough CSF methotrexate levels were sampled. Five patients (3 with medulloblastoma and 2 with ependymoma) received 18, 18, 12, 9, and 3 cycles, respectively. There were no serious adverse events or new neurological deficits attributed to methotrexate. Two additional enrolled patients were withdrawn prior to planned infusions due to rapid disease progression. Median serum methotrexate level 4 h after infusion was 0.04 µmol/L. Range was 0.02-0.13 µmol/L. Median trough CSF methotrexate level 24 h after infusion was 3.18 µmol/L (range 0.53-212.36 µmol/L). All three patients with medulloblastoma had partial response or stable disease until one patient had progressive disease after cycle 18. Both patients with ependymoma had progressive disease after 9 and 3 cycles, respectively. Low-dose methotrexate can be infused into the fourth ventricle without causing neurological toxicity. Some patients with recurrent medulloblastoma experience a beneficial anti-tumor effect both within the fourth ventricle and at distant sites.

Co-expression of ERBB2 and ERBB4, reported in 75% of pediatric ependymomas, correlates with worse overall survival. Lapatinib, a selective ERBB1 and ERBB2 inhibitor has produced prolonged disease stabilization in patients with ependymoma in a phase I study. Bevacizumab exposure in ependymoma xenografts leads to ablation of tumor self-renewing cells, arresting growth. Thus, we conducted an open-label, phase II study of bevacizumab and lapatinib in children with recurrent ependymomas. Patients ≤ 21 years of age with recurrent ependymoma received lapatinib orally twice daily (900 mg/m(2)/dose to the first 10 patients, and then 700 mg/m(2)/dose) and bevacizumab 10 mg/kg intravenously on days 1 and 15 of a 28-day course. Lapatinib serum trough levels were analyzed prior to each course. Total and phosphorylated VEGFR2 expression was measured in peripheral blood mononuclear cells (PBMCs) before doses 1 and 2 of bevacizumab and 24-48 h following dose 2 of bevacizumab. Twenty-four patients with a median age of 10 years (range 2-21 years) were enrolled; 22 were eligible and 20 evaluable for response. Thirteen had anaplastic ependymoma. There were no objective responses; 4 patients had stable disease for ≥ 4 courses (range 4-14). Grade 3 toxicities included rash, elevated ALT, and diarrhea. Grade 4 toxicities included peri-tracheostomy hemorrhage (n = 1) and elevated creatinine phosphokinase (n = 1). The median lapatinib pre-dose trough concentration was 3.72 µM. Although the combination of bevacizumab and lapatinib was well tolerated in children with recurrent ependymoma, it proved ineffective.

Inotuzumab ozogamicin was found to be highly active in patients with refractory-relapsed acute lymphocytic leukemia (ALL), with an overall response rate of 58% and a median survival of 6.3 months. Identifying factors associated with different outcomes on inotuzumab therapy may help select patients for this treatment and advice of prognosis. A total of 89 patients treated with inotuzumab on previous studies were analyzed. Inotuzumab was given at 1.3-1.8 mg/m(2) intravenously (IV) × 1 every 3-4 weeks or weekly (0.8 mg/m(2) day 1, 0.5 mg/m(2) days 8 and 15) every 3-4 weeks. Pretreatment factors associated with achieving marrow complete response (CR) and with survival were analyzed using standard statistical methods. The median survival of patients with at least marrow CR was 9.2 months versus 3.4 months for those without marrow CR (P < 0.001). By multivariate analysis, a high peripheral blood absolute blast count and low platelet count were independently associated with a lower likelihood of achieving at least marrow CR. Baseline characteristics independently associated with worse survival included adverse cytogenetics [complex karyotype, translocation (4;11), translocation (9;22), abnormal chromosome 17], disease beyond first salvage, and high peripheral blood absolute count. Patients with 0, 1-2, or 3 adverse factors had a median survival of 39+, 7.5, and 2.4 months, respectively. Our current analyses identified a subset of adult patients with ALL in whom outcome of therapy with inotuzumab ozogamicin can be differentially predicted.

BACKGROUND: Various trials have reported improved outcomes for adolescents and young adults (AYAs) with acute lymphoblastic leukemia (ALL) who received treatment with pediatric-based regimens. Those reports prompted the current investigation of the pediatric augmented Berlin-Frankfurt-Münster (ABFM) regimen in AYA patients. The results were compared with those from a similar population that received the hyperfractionated cyclophosphamide, vincristine, doxorubicin, and dexamethasone (hyper-CVAD) regimen. METHODS: Eighty-five patients ages 12 to 40 years who had Philadelphia chromosome (Ph)-negative ALL received the ABFM regimen from October 2006 through April 2012. Their outcome was compared with outcomes in 71 historic AYA patients who received hyper-CVAD from the authors' institution. Patient and disease characteristics, as well as minimal residual disease status, were analyzed for their impact on outcomes. RESULTS: The complete response rate with ABFM was 94%. The 3-year complete remission duration (CRD) and overall survival (OS) rates were 70% and 74%, respectively. For patients aged ≤21 years, the 3-year CRD and OS rates were 72% and 85%, respectively; and, for patients ages 21 to 40 years, the respective rates were 69% and 60%. The initial white blood cell count was an independent predictive factor of OS and CRD. The minimal residual disease status on days 29 and 84 of therapy also were predictive of long-term outcomes. Severe regimen toxicities included transient hepatotoxicity in 35% to 39% of patients, pancreatitis in 11% of patients, osteonecrosis in 11% of patients, and thrombosis in 22% of patients. The 3-year OS rate was 74% in the ABFM group versus 71% in the hyper-CVAD group, and the corresponding 3-year CRD rate was 70% versus 66%, respectively. CONCLUSIONS: ABFM was tolerable in AYA patients with ALL but was not associated with significant improvements in CRD and OS compared with hyper-CVAD.

To test the safety and activity of 5-aza-2'-deoxycytidine (decitabine) in patients with relapsed/refractory acute lymphocytic leukaemia (ALL), we conducted a phase 1 study with two parts: administering decitabine alone or in combination with Hyper-CVAD (fractionated cyclophosphamide, vincristine, doxorubicin and dexamethasone alternating with high-dose methotrexate and cytarabine). Patients participated in either part of the study or in both parts sequentially. In the initial part, decitabine was administered intravenously at doses of 10-120 mg/m(2) per d for 5 d every other week in cycles of 28 d. In the combination part, patients were treated on the first 5 d of Hyper-CVAD with intravenous decitabine at 5-60 mg/m(2) per d. A total of 39 patients received treatment in the study: 14 in the first part only, 16 sequentially in both parts and 9 in the second part only. Decitabine was tolerated at all doses administered, and grade 3 or 4 toxic effects included non-life-threatening hepatotoxicity and hyperglycaemia. Induction of DNA hypomethylation was observed at doses of decitabine up to 80 mg/m(2) . Some patients who had previously progressed on Hyper-CVAD alone achieved a complete response when decitabine was added. Decitabine alone or given with Hyper-CVAD is safe and has clinical activity in patients with advanced ALL.

Survival is poor in pediatric patients with relapsed or refractory acute B-cell lymphoblastic leukemia (ALL) and therapeutic options are limited. CMC-544 (inotuzumab ozogamicin) has shown significant activity in adult patients with relapsed and refractory ALL. We evaluated CMC-544 in pediatric patients with multiply relapsed ALL. Five children 4-15 years old with relapsed, CD 22 positive B-cell ALL were enrolled on a phase II non-randomized trial of CMC-544. CMC-544 was initially administered at 1.3 mg/m(2) every 3 weeks. The dose then increased to 1.8 mg/m(2) every 3 weeks. Subsequently, a weekly schedule of CMC-544 given as 0.8 mg/m(2) on day 1 followed by 0.5 mg/m(2) on days 8 and 15 was administered. All five patients had refractory relapsed B-cell ALL. Lymphoblasts for all patients highly expressed CD22. Four patients had two or more relapses before starting the study drug. One patient achieved a complete remission in the bone marrow and normal peripheral counts, and two patients achieved bone marrow morphologic remission with absolute neutrophils >1,000/µl but platelets <100,000/µl. Two patients had no response to the drug. Toxicities consisted of fever, sepsis, and liver enzyme elevation. Single agent CMC-544 given at the single dose of 1.8 mg/m(2) every 3 weeks or given as a split, weekly dose was generally well tolerated considering the inherent risks in this population of patients and showed promising activity in pediatric patients with relapsed and refractory ALL.

BACKGROUND: CD22 expression occurs in >90% of patients with acute lymphocytic leukemia (ALL). Inotuzumab ozogamicin, a CD22 monoclonal antibody bound to calicheamicin, is active in ALL. METHODS: Patients with refractory-relapsed ALL received treatment with inotuzumab. The first 49 patients received single-dose, intravenous inotuzumab at doses of 1.3 to 1.8 mg/m2 every 3 to 4 weeks. In the next 41 patients, the schedule was modified to inotuzumab weekly at a dose of 0.8 mg/m2 on day 1 and at a dose of 0.5 mg/m2 on days 8 and 15, every 3 to 4 weeks, based on higher in vitro efficacy with more frequent exposure. RESULTS: Ninety patients were treated; 68% were in salvage 2 or beyond. Overall, 17 patients (19%) achieved a complete response (CR), 27 (30%) had a CR with no platelet recovery (CRp), and 8 (9%) had a bone marrow CR (no recovery of counts), for an overall response rate of 58%. Response rates were similar for single-dose and weekly dose inotuzumab (57% vs 59%, respectively). The median survival was 6.2 months overall, 5.0 months with the single-dose schedule, and 7.3 months with the weekly dose schedule. The median survival was 9.2 months for patients in salvage 1 (37% at 1 year), 4.3 months for patients in salvage 2, and 6.6 months for patients in salvage 3 or later. The median remission duration was 7 months. Reversible bilirubin elevation, fever, and hypotension were observed less frequently on the weekly dose. In total, 36 of 90 patients (40%) underwent allogeneic stem cell transplantation. Veno-occlusive disease was noted in 6 of 36 patients after stem cell transplantation (17%), was less frequent after the weekly schedule (7%), and with less alkylators in the preparative regimen. CONCLUSIONS: Inotuzumab single-agent therapy was highly active, safe, and convenient in patients with refractory-relapsed ALL. A weekly dose schedule appeared to be equally effective and less toxic than a single-dose schedule.
